What is this equation in Slope-Intercept Form with the following information
Passes through (-6, 1) and (-3, 7)
y = 5x +3
y = x+12
y = 2x +1
y = -2x - 11

Find the slope:
m = (7 − 1)/(-3 − (−6)) = 6/3 = 2.
Use point-slope with one point, say (-3, 7):
7 = 2(−3) + b → 7 = −6 + b → b = 13.
So the line is y = 2x + 13. None of the listed choices match (the option y = 2x + 1 is incorrect).
